Sweet and Savory Tuna Rice Bowl

INGRÉDIENTS

  • Base

    • 🍚 1 bowl cooked white rice (150g)
  • Protein

    • 🐟 100g sashimi-grade tuna
    • 🥚 1 egg yolk
  • Vegetables

    • 🧅 1/2 stalk green onion, sliced
  • Toppings

    • Seaweed flakes, as needed
    • 🌰 White sesame seeds, as needed
  • Sauce

    • 1 tbsp sake
    • 1 tbsp mirin
    • 🍬 1/2 tsp sugar
    • 🧂 1 tbsp soy sauce
    • 1/3 tsp dashi powder
    • 💧 100ml water

ÉTAPES

1

Slice the green onion diagonally into 2cm pieces.

2

Heat the sauce ingredients (sake, mirin, sugar, soy sauce, dashi powder, and water) in a pot over medium heat until boiling.

3

Add the green onion and tuna to the pot and simmer on low heat until the green onion softens.

4

Serve the cooked rice in a bowl, top with seaweed flakes, the cooked tuna and green onion, and the egg yolk. Sprinkle sesame seeds and pour the sauce over.
